Output 98f5f761d203ce9089b51eea114ee062fbb374f75ad38be32f5e2630b618cb8e:1

value
668864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 75548b6c71842538a3685221a8893a05593fac60 OP_EQUALVERIFY OP_CHECKSIG
address
1BhPLi3JPm5kix3CiYSQdc8ErfRyBGBup9
transaction
98f5f761d203ce9089b51eea114ee062fbb374f75ad38be32f5e2630b618cb8e
spent
true